The Transcend 2TB SJ25H3 is a rugged, portable external hard drive featuring a military-grade three-stage shock protection system, ultra-fast USB 3.1 Gen 1 data transfer speeds up to 5Gbps, and a convenient one-touch auto backup button. Compatible across Windows, macOS, and Linux, this compact and lightweight drive offers reliable, high-capacity storage with a stylish purple finish and a three-year limited warranty.

Fast, Rugged, Capacious External drive
Good little drive. I bought it for ruggedness and durability, but the performance is also quite satisfactory. I get well over 70M Bytes/sec transfer rates on large (>1G) files, and about 25M Bytes/sec transfer rates on small (<1M) files. I also tested this with USB2, and it works fine, roughly the same speed as my other external USB2 drives. There is no separate power cable or power supply. The included short, custom, cable seems awkward. It has a double USB connection on the computer end, in order to guarantee sufficient power for the drive, but I find it works fine using just the USB3 connection to attach it to my desktop system. YMMV. The included file backup software is a little quirky and limited, and will fail if you are trying to backup any open files. Once I got it working, it seems to be good enough to get by. You'll probably want to get better backup software. Fortunately, many excellent, free, alternatives exist, like FreeFileSync, or the free version of Macrium. As of 7/2011, The price/gigabyte is the same as their similar, green-colored 750G drive, so you can choose according to your capacity (and color) needs. I'm using the SIIG USB3 kit Superspeed USB3.0 Bay Hub Kit with A Frontaccessible 4PORT Bay Hub A 2-PORT Pci to talk to it, since my older system lacks native USB3 support. Pros: *Rugged *Fast *Purple :) Cons: *Awkward Cable *Software
